Where did President Uhuru Kenyatta go wrong?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Kibaki was not a novice. He had experience as a Cabinet minister and vice president. He had a lot of time to prepare to lead, especially the economy.<\/p>\n<p>Kibaki did not believe in enriching himself with public funds. He was satisfied with what he had. He was more interested in developing the country\u2019s economy, not stealing from it. He found an economy on its knees, set up structures, came up with Vision 2030 and initiated\u00a0public service reforms.<\/p>\n<p>He was an integral part in the making of\u00a0the new constitution. He got able administrators, then delegated jobs.\u00a0When Uhuru and his deputy William Ruto took over, they did not focus on the economy or Vision 2030.<\/p>\n<p>Uhuru wanted his own team and dropped experienced civil servants of the Kibaki administration. Then there were political problems that pitted Raila Odinga against the Jubilee government, with the 2018 handshake further causing more problems resulting into Jubilee A and B.<\/p>\n<p>The public debt escalated and much of the money that should be used for development is now diverted towards repaying debt. Corruption, Covid-19, the BBI and tussle over\u00a0revenue sharing formula have made things even worse.<\/p>\n<p><strong>If you become president, what would you find so hard to correct after Uhuru\u2019s term?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>You can\u2019t lead alone.\u00a0You need people who have the\u00a0best interest\u00a0of the country at heart.\u00a0I will prioritise devolution by ensuring more money is sent to the counties. Power can be of great benefit\u00a0if well exercised.<\/p>\n<p><strong>How are you addressing rising\u00a0cases of teenage pregnancies in Makueni?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>We are trying to engage the young in productive work, as most are idle. Apart from Kazi Mtaani, there is also the Ajira initiative to get them into gainful employment. Makueni has a counselling department with free, youth-friendly centres, where youth go for advice on drug abuse and pregnancies.<\/p>\n<p>The deputy governor is actively involved in these programmes. The\u00a0Makueni\u00a0first lady, who is a counsellor by training, engages teenage girls and sex workers and counsels them.\u00a0But parental guidance is also important, as are teachers and religious leaders.<\/p>\n<p><strong>You are a prolific writer and even\u00a0 penned plays like \u2018Kanzala\u2019 and \u2018This Famine is Great, Mother.\u2019 Why the long break?<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>I was a teacher and as a teacher, you must research and write.
